  • No HSTS header
    Returning visitors are briefly exposed to downgrade attacks on first request
    → Set Strict-Transport-Security: max-age=31536000; includeSubDomains
  • No Content-Security-Policy header
    Higher XSS blast radius — one compromised script can exfiltrate the checkout form
    → Ship a reporting-only CSP first, then enforce once violations are clean
  • Content is hard to read
    Graduate-level reading difficulty — limits the addressable audience for product or blog pages
    → Shorten sentences; replace jargon with plain language; target Flesch ease ≥60
  • No skip-to-content link
    Keyboard and screen-reader users must tab through the entire header on every page
    → Add a visible-on-focus <a href="#main">Skip to content</a> as the first focusable element
